Cybercriminals Exploit the Online Shopping Season with Deceptive Tactics

As online shopping continues to surge in popularity, cybercriminals have seized the opportunity to prey on unsuspecting consumers. Leveraging sophisticated tactics, hackers are disguising themselves as luxury brands to craft enticing emails promising heavy discounts. Under the guise of authenticity, these malicious actors manipulate email addresses and create a sense of trust. However, a closer examination reveals the lack of legitimacy, as these emails have no connection to the actual luxury companies, uncovered by data analysis firm CPR.

Danger of Inputting Account Details

The real danger lies in the fact that these deceptive websites prompt users to input their account details, which includes personal information such as names, addresses, and even credit card details. Check Point, a leading cybersecurity company, warns that this sensitive information becomes highly vulnerable to theft by attackers. By willingly providing their account details on these malicious sites, users inadvertently expose themselves to the potential of identity theft and financial loss.

Manipulation in the Delivery and Shipping Sector

As the online shopping season reaches its peak, CPR has observed a concerning trend of cybercriminals targeting the delivery and shipping sectors. In October 2023, there was a staggering 13% increase in the number of malicious files associated with orders, delivery, and shipping compared to the same period in 2022. Hackers are using clever tactics to exploit consumers’ trust in order-related communications, capitalizing on the excitement and urgency surrounding package delivery.

Agent Tesla malware campaign

Among the various cyber threats lurking during the online shopping season, CPR recently uncovered a campaign involving the notorious Agent Tesla malware. This dangerous malware is being distributed through archive files delivered as email attachments, cleverly using subjects related to orders and shipments to dupe unsuspecting victims. Once the malicious file is downloaded and executed, it can covertly record keystrokes, steal login credentials, and even grant remote control of the infected system to the attacker.

Deceptive Websites as Authentic Platforms

Cybercriminals have invested significant effort in crafting deceptive websites that closely mimic authentic platforms. These sites imitate the design, layout, and functionality of genuine luxury brand websites to an astonishing degree. This level of sophistication makes it increasingly challenging for users to differentiate between real and fake sites, heightening the risk of falling victim to scams.
